Experience La Paz: An Insider’s Guide to Bolivia’s Enigmatic City

La Paz, Bolivia’s administrative capital, entices visitors with its rugged mountainous landscapes, exceptional world-class cuisine, and rich cultural diversity. While typical tourist destinations like The Witches Market or the Plaza Murillo are must-visit locales, there’s a lot more to this tantalizing city. In this insider guide, we will explore some hidden gems, cultural experiences, off-the-beaten-track suggestions, and everything that makes La Paz a fascinating destination.

Local Attractions: Unveiling La Paz’s Hidden Gems

While La Paz is famous for its microclimate, diverse geography, and road networks, many of the very reasons that visitors flock to the city are often overlooked by tour guides who opt for the typical tourist spots. At Parque La Florida, an urban park renowned for its numerous sculptures of dinosaurs and other beasts amidst lush gardens and water features. On the other hand, Museo de Arte Contemporaneo Plaza, a small contemporary art museum, houses an exciting collection of works by both Bolivian and international artists and is often overlooked.

Dining Spots: Experience Bolivian Cuisine and Culture

No visit to La Paz is complete without indulging in the city’s extraordinary food culture. While the staples like Salteñas and Papas Rellenas are a must-try, venturing out to the suburbs is a chance to sample local, family-run eateries that serve traditional Bolivian cuisine. Visit the establishment of Pasankalla in El Alto, which serves a hearty stew called Chupe de Mana and a soup called Fancacho. Another gem is the restaurant named Chairo with a specialty of Andean corn beer alongside the traditional Bolivian dishes.

Cultural Experiences: Immerse Yourself in La Paz’s Rich Traditions

La Paz is steeped in Andean culture. Visit Tiahuanaco, an ancient ceremonial site and former capital city of an Andean civilization renowned for its impressive stonework and architecture. Immerse yourself in traditional dances and costumes at the Folkloric Museum. Experience the iconic Cholita Lucha, the uniquely Bolivian wrestling spectacle featuring women dressed in traditional dress taking on bolivian men.

Local History: A Compelling Window into La Paz’s Past

La Paz boasts of fascinating tales from its past that most visitors often overlook. Plaza Murillo, the city’s iconic main square, is home to the Presidential Palace and the Legislative Assembly of Bolivia. In 1952, revolutionaries took the Plaza, leading to the end of military rule and universal suffrage. Another intriguing site is the San Francisco Church, where the 1781 indigenous revolt was organized and fought against their Spanish oppressors.

Off-the-Beaten-Path Suggestions: Unforgettable Adventures Await

For a unique experience, venture just outside of La Paz and explore Valle de la Luna, a natural geological formation with moon-like rock formations formed by thousands of years of erosion. Alternatively, visit the Chacaltaya Andean Observatory situated on the El Alto Plateau above La Paz, which dates back to the 1940s. The best part is the breathtaking view from the observatory and summit of the Chacaltaya mountain.
